Formal invitations will be going out soon for the Knoxville Chamber of Commerce annual gathering; this year’s event is meant to encourage Chamber members and non-members alike to find out what the organization has done, and what it expects to accomplish in the coming year.
The gathering will be at the Grand Theater in downtown Knoxville on Tuesday, February 26th; it will feature a social hour from 5:30 to 6:30, and then a slide presentation on one of the main screens highlighting the Chamber’s achievements over the past year.
Hannah Vander Veer is the director of the Knoxville Chamber; she tells KNIA/KRLS News this is a can’t-miss event for any Knoxville business figure.
“We understand that members are busy, and if they only come to one event a year it should be this one,” Vander Veer says. “It gives them an opportunity to hear what’s going on at the Chamber, talk to other businesses and hear what our plan is for the year to come.”
Vander Veer says most of the Chamber’s official functions are designed to give participants the opportunity to network with other business persons and companies; but she says this is a prime opportunity for those who haven’t been heavily involved in Chamber activities to get to know others in the organization and in the community at large.
